Life has its ups and downs ... especially if you're an animal! Biology scholars engage in a population study through an inquiry-based lesson. Pupils work together to explore the factors that affect deer populations, then examine the habitats and needs of an animal of their choosing. The Teacher's Guide includes everything you need for an impactful lesson.

Instructional Ideas

  • Make use of both forms of assessment to gauge the class' understanding of limiting factors and carrying capacity
  • Show a video describing The Texas Mosquito Mystery to show a different facet of limiting factors

Classroom Considerations

  • Print and laminate the Population Cards to prevent wear and tear

Pros

  • The Population Cards add some variety to the lesson and create more opportunities for discussion
  • Lesson progresses logically and builds data analysis skills along the way
